ISO 31000 Risk Manager

ISO 31000 Risk Manager training enables you to gain comprehensive knowledge of the fundamental principles, framework and process of Risk Management based on ISO 31000. During this training course, you will also gain a thorough understanding of the best practices of Risk Management and be able to effectively apply them in an organization in order to successfully implement a Risk Management process.

After becoming acquainted with all the necessary concepts of Risk Management, you can sit for the exam and apply for a “PECB Certified ISO 31000 Risk Manager” credential. By holding a PECB Certificate, you will demonstrate that you have the practical knowledge and skills to effectively manage a risk process in an organization.

WHO SHOULD ATTEND?

  • Managers or consultants responsible for the effective management of risk within an organization
  • Individuals seeking to gain comprehensive knowledge of Risk Management concepts, processes and principles
  • Advisors involved in Risk Management

LEARNING OBJECTIVES

  • Understand the fundamental concepts and processes of Risk Management
  • Acknowledge the correlation between ISO 31000, IEC/ISO 31010 and other standards and regulatory frameworks
  • Comprehend the approaches, methods and techniques used to manage risk within an organization
  • Learn how to interpret the principles and guidelines of ISO 31000

EDUCATIONAL APPROACH

  • This training is based on both theory and best practices used in Risk Management
  • Lecture sessions are illustrated with examples based on case studies
  • Practical exercises are based on a case study which includes role playing and discussions
  • Practice tests are similar to the Certification Exam

PREREQUISITES

A fundamental understanding of ISO 31000 and comprehensive knowledge of Risk Management.
